What is Israel offering in return for the hostages being released by Hamas?

In return for the hostages being released by Hamas, Israel has committed to freeing all women prisoners and those under the age of 19 who were arrested since October 8, 2023, the day after the Hamas attacks. This prisoner exchange is part of the ongoing ceasefire negotiations between the parties. Additionally, Israel has begun allowing essential construction equipment into Gaza from Egypt, including heavy machinery for rubble removal. These concessions represent significant humanitarian steps as part of the fragile peace process following the October 7 attacks.

What is included in Hamas' upcoming hostage release and what are they getting in exchange?

Hamas has announced plans to release the bodies of four deceased Israeli hostages on Thursday, including the two youngest captives, Kfir and Ariel Bibbus. Additionally, Hamas will release six living hostages on Saturday, instead of the previously expected three. This hostage release is reportedly being made in exchange for allowing more humanitarian aid into Gaza, specifically mobile homes and construction equipment that is desperately needed, especially in northern Gaza. This exchange represents a significant humanitarian negotiation in the ongoing conflict, addressing both Israeli families' needs for closure and Gaza's urgent reconstruction requirements.
